Cebu Family Friendly Itinerary

Sunday, September 10: Arrival in Cebu

Welcome to Cebu! Start your trip by settling into your hotel and exploring the surrounding area. In the morning, take a leisurely walk along the picturesque Mactan Boardwalk, enjoying the beautiful views of the sea. In the afternoon, visit the Cebu-Mactan Shrine, a historic site that commemorates the Battle of Mactan. As the evening sets in, head to the Ayala Center Cebu, a popular shopping and dining destination.

  • Mactan Boardwalk: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Cebu-Mactan Shrine: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Ayala Center Cebu: Estimated Cost - Varies,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
Monday, September 11: Island Hopping Adventure

Embark on an exciting island hopping adventure in the pristine waters surrounding Cebu. In the morning, depart from Mactan Island and visit Nalusuan Island, known for its vibrant coral gardens and crystal-clear waters perfect for snorkeling. Enjoy a picnic lunch on the island. In the afternoon, explore Hilutungan Island, another popular snorkeling spot teeming with marine life. Return to your hotel in the evening and relax.

  • Nalusuan Island: Estimated Cost - Boat tour prices vary, Time Spent - Full day
  • Hilutungan Island: Estimated Cost - Boat tour prices vary, Time Spent - Full day
Tuesday, September 12: Discover Historic Cebu City

Today, explore the historic sites of Cebu City. In the morning, visit the Magellan's Cross, a symbol of Cebu's rich history. Explore the nearby Basilica Minore del Santo Niño, the oldest Roman Catholic church in the Philippines. In the afternoon, head to Fort San Pedro, a Spanish colonial-era fortress. End the day with a visit to the Taoist Temple, offering panoramic views of the city.

  • Magellan's Cross: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Basilica Minore del Santo Niño: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Fort San Pedro: Estimated Cost - PHP 30 (entrance fee),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Taoist Temple: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Wednesday, September 13: Adventure in Oslob

Embark on an unforgettable adventure in Oslob, located in the southern part of Cebu. In the morning, head to Oslob's famous whale shark watching site and have the opportunity to swim with these gentle giants. Afterward, visit the stunning Tumalog Falls and enjoy a refreshing swim. In the afternoon, explore the Cuartel and Baluarte Ruins, remnants of the Spanish era. Return to your hotel in the evening.

  • Whale Shark Watching: Estimated Cost - PHP 1,000-2,000 (inclusive of boat and guide), Time Spent - Half day
  • Tumalog Falls: Estimated Cost - PHP 20 (entrance fee),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Cuartel and Baluarte Ruins: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Thursday, September 14: Fun at the Beach in Moalboal

Experience the beauty of Moalboal's beaches and marine life. In the morning, visit Panagsama Beach and indulge in snorkeling or scuba diving to explore the vibrant coral reefs. Enjoy a beachside lunch with stunning views. In the afternoon, take a boat trip to Pescador Island, known for its diverse marine ecosystem. In the evening, relax and watch the mesmerizing sunset on the beach.

  • Panagsama Beach: Estimated Cost - Varies (snorkeling or scuba diving), Time Spent - Half day
  • Pescador Island: Estimated Cost - Boat tour prices vary, Time Spent - Half day
Friday, September 15: Cultural Immersion in Carcar City

Experience the rich cultural heritage of Carcar City. In the morning, explore the bustling Carcar Public Market, known for its local delicacies and handicrafts. Try the famous Carcar Lechon and ampao (rice crispies). In the afternoon, visit the Carcar Museum, showcasing the city's history. End the day with a visit to the Carcar City Plaza and admire the Spanish colonial-era architecture.

  • Carcar Public Market: Estimated Cost - Varies (food and souvenirs),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Carcar Museum: Estimated Cost - PHP 20 (entrance fee),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Carcar City Plaza: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ions in Cebu, consider visiting the Sirao Flower Farm, also known as the "Little Amsterdam" of Cebu. It offers picturesque flower fields that make for stunning photos. Another hidden gem is the Temple of Leah, a grandiose temple dedicated to love and filled with intricate sculptures and beautiful views of the city. Both attractions are family-friendly and offer unique experiences.

For locals' favorite spots, head to Tops Lookout, located high in the mountains of Cebu. It provides breathtaking panoramic views of the city and is a great spot for a picnic. Locals also love spending time at J Centre Mall, a popular shopping and entertainment complex with various activities for the whole family, including an ice skating rink and arcade games.
